TAR
COMMAND
\VITH
GPIB
REQUIRES
BLOCK
SIZE
The
"
TAR"
command
does
not
have a default block size when doing a read function.
The
result of
omitting
the
blocksize on a read
is
that
a read error
is
generated.
Another
feature of
the
"
TAR"
command
is
that
all the
desired"
dash" options are specified first
and
then
the
parameters.
For
example;
tar
-xfb
/dev
/mtO
8 frodo
will
ext.ract
the
file
or
directory
called"
frodo" from
the
tape
mounted
on
mtO
with a blocking factor of
8.
Notice
however;
that
both
the"
-b" and
the"
-r'
were specified befor
the
parameters
associated with
them
were provided
and
that
they
were provided in
the
order
specified.

ACE
AND
LDE
PROBLEMS
\VHEN
USED
IN
TERM
MODE
(8540)
Terminals
manufactured
by several vendors have been found to drop
the
"RTS"
line when sending multiple
ASCII
characters
representing a learned key.
The
8540 rereads
the
last
character
when this happens.
This
results
in
the last
character
is
repeated
in
the
character
sequence
sent
to
the
8560 process ( LDE
ACE
and
potentially
KSH
).
The
problem can be circumvented by
tying
the
"RTS"
line high
at
the
8540.
Since
this does
not
occur with Tektronix produced terminals,
and
it
is
easily corrected,
it
is
not
considered to be a
problem.

4105
VERSION
3
FIRMWARE
AND
KEYSHELL
The
new 4105 Version 3 firmware has a minor incompatibility with
the
current
TNIX
V2 Colorkey+ software.
The
fix
is
easy, simply
edit
the
*.pix files located in
/usr/lib/ksh/bin
and
remove
the"
enable gin mode" com-
mand.
An
easy way
to
do
this
is to invoke Ide on
the
*.pix files
and
delete
the"
escape control-z" represented as
" A
[A
Z"
near
the
beginning of the
file.
Place
the
cursor on
the
start
of
the
above sequence
and
press
rubout
twice,
write
the
file
out,
and
then
exit.
